Advice to other musicians
Most of the times less is more. Too many effects ruin the sound. Also it is more important to show creativity than to have the ultimate sound-quality. The most interesting songs can have the crappiest samples but are just tracked that well that you can listen to them again and again. Of course the combination of a catching tune with a good quality is optimum. Notes about my music
mmh, this is the most difficult part. Most of the songs are done within less than one week. I usually choose some interesting sounds and then start trying out. Then one thing comes to another. Most of the times I compose a song from the beginning to the end. I know some people who just put different parts together and make beautiful tracks like this, but this doesn't work with me.
